It's part of the whole damage calculation thing I guess.
For now quickness seems to be the most important stat damage/defense wise. It adds to all types of attacks (skill/normal/ranged/melee/magic) and it boosts defense as well. It also seems to boost block % which is probably more of a defensive bonus then the defense points.
Strength does add to skill attacks though (Boosting base attack which skills seem to multiply) but I don't see much reason to boost strength past 32 until much later. Strength does seem to be better then int though if that means anything....because it boosts the base attack....which is multiplied by skills....vs int which just boosts the multiplier a bit (or seems to).
Dex boosts the crit % but I'm not sure what the ratio is on that. It might be second best after quickness due to the crit bonus but I have not tested it enough to tell.
One one hand it seems a bit wacky....but it does make all the characters fairly balanced since all stats affect everything the same it seems. My damage jumped greatly when I boosted my strength from 13 to 32....sad it took me so long to figure that out though.
